Olán Media Group
  • Home
  • Services
  • About
  • News
  • Contact
Picture

New office location!

3801 Avalon Park East Boulevard, Suite #200 Orlando FL 32828

Get in touch!

‪(321) 209-4618- [email protected]
Picture
Picture
Submit
Powered by Create your own unique website with customizable templates.
  • Home
  • Services
  • About
  • News
  • Contact